WebPump Power Formulas: Imperial Units: P = (Q * H * SG) / (3960 * η) where: P = power, horse power. H = head, ft. Q = flow, gpm. SG = specific gravity. η= pump efficiency, decimal. SI Units: P = (Q * H * SG) / (367 * η) … WebSep 16, 2024 · Shaft Power Input. The pump power is supplied by an electric motor. The formula for calculating the output power of an electric driver is: P_S\ =\ 1.732\times V\ \times I\ \times PF\ \times Motor\ Efficiency\times Coupling\ Efficiency. V is the measured motor voltage in Volts, I is the measured motor current in Amperes, and PF is the power factor.
